    This was such an awesome spot for Vietnamese food. Located in the back corner of New Saigon market, Viet's Restaurant (not to be confused with the Cafe) doesn't necessarily look fancy from the outside. But once you walk in, you are greeted with fish tanks, TVs playing relaxing nature videos, gorgeous decor, and an open, airy-feeling dining area. They have a large stage in the center of the room, and it definitely looks like they can host large events there. The food was phenomenal, and offers more depth and variety than the smaller pho shops along Federal (not talking smack, I love those places too). The service was also fantastic. Overall, if you are craving Vietnamese food, but want to level it up, this is your spot!

    Ashley E.

    The bun rieu was delicious. I could taste some freshly cracked black pepper on top. I also liked the fresh vegetables they paired with it was well as the iced tea complimentary to every guest, that's a special touch. The spring rolls were freshly made for my order. They tasted very good, sauce was perfect taste and consistency. I haven't found any places here with as good of spring rolls as I did in California though, plentiful to find plump delicious ones there. But anyhow this restaurant reminds me a lot of the large family style vietnamese restaurants back in California. With a huge menu. Docked one star for less than average service, it took a while to be seated and it took too long for a refill. But overall very satisfied and would return and even bring people from out of town here.

    I had a very good experience at O Lien. We had a big group of twelve adults, so we did have to wait…read morea while to get a big enough table. I heard good things about this restaurant even though it is in a sketchier part of town. The restaurant feels clean and lounge-y because of the lights and sakura trees. They have a restroom in the back. Parking was easy in their lot. I had to wait for someone to leave before I could finally park. Next door to O Lien is a Louisiana crawfish spot. The menu is extensive. You can choose rice or noodles. They have a lot of different appetizers too. The bun bo hue is popular because of the rib bone. The meat portion size is good. Pho is 15% off everyday after 4PM! The A5 cha gio (egg rolls) are good. One order is $7.99 and comes with two pieces but cut in half. They were served with noodles. I wish they had more greens. BBH6 King bun bo hue was good. At $24.99, it came with all the meats, including the bone rib and pork knuckle. It wasn't spicy, but the spicy sauce they had at the table was very spicy. C5 shrimp rice plate $15.99 came with 2 egg rolls. The shrimp was grilled nicely, and the steamed rice (not broken rice) was good. Service was really good. They took care of us even though it was hectic. They were patient and didn't rush us. You have to pay at the register. Credit card / tap pay is accepted. No outdoor seating.
